Lake Como,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lake Como?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lake Como Studio Apartments | $1,088 | $984 | $1,265 |
Lake Como 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,760 | $404 | $3,006 |
Lake Como 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,112 | $404 | $3,274 |
Lake Como 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,338 | $464 | $4,136 |
Lake Como 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,213 | $2,025 | $2,550 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Lake Como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Lake Como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Lake Como is $2,112.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Lake Como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lake Como is a 1,382 square feet unit starting from $2,196 at Tapestry Palmera.
What is the average size for Lake Como 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Lake Como is currently 975 sq ft.
